Howard Industries founder Billy Howard Sr. passed away at the age of 99, the company announced on Wednesday.
Howard was born in Louisville in 1927 and later became a star student-athlete at Mississippi State University, where he lettered in a trio of sports and earned an electrical engineering degree.
In 1968, Howard left his post at General Electric to start his own company, Howard Industries, in Laurel.
Howard Industries is one of the country’s leading manufacturers of electrical distribution transformers.
Howard, a Mississippi Business Hall of Fame member and former Entrepreneur of the Year, was also involved in philanthropy, promoting education campaigns, and supporting athletics operations at his alma mater, Mississippi State.
